Butyryl-L-carnitine chloride is a valuable compound widely recognized for its role in enhancing cellular energy metabolism and promoting mitochondrial function. This quaternary ammonium salt derivative of L-carnitine is particularly beneficial in the fields of biochemistry and pharmacology, where it is utilized as a supplement to support energy production in muscle tissues. Its unique structure allows it to facilitate the transport of fatty acids into the mitochondria, making it an essential component in metabolic processes. Researchers have explored its potential applications in treating metabolic disorders and improving exercise performance, highlighting its significance in both clinical and athletic settings.

In addition to its metabolic benefits, Butyryl-L-carnitine chloride has been investigated for its neuroprotective properties, suggesting potential uses in neurodegenerative disease research. Its ability to cross the blood-brain barrier opens avenues for therapeutic applications in cognitive health. CAS Number
162067-50-7
Purity
≥ 98% (TLC)
Molecular Formula
C11H22O4NCl
Molecular Weight
267.74
MDL Number
MFCD00274128
Appearance
Free flowing white crystalline powder
Conditions
Store at 0 - 8 °C

Applications

Butyryl-L-carnitine chloride is widely utilized in research focused on:

  • Metabolic Disorders: This compound plays a crucial role in studies related to energy metabolism and mitochondrial function, making it valuable for researchers investigating conditions like obesity and diabetes.
  • Neuroprotection: Its potential neuroprotective effects are being explored in the context of neurodegenerative diseases, providing insights into treatments for conditions such as Alzheimer's and Parkinson's.
  • Cardiovascular Health: Researchers are examining its impact on heart health, particularly in relation to lipid metabolism and cardiovascular diseases, which can lead to innovative therapeutic approaches.
  • Sports Nutrition: This compound is gaining attention in the sports industry for its possible benefits in enhancing athletic performance and recovery, appealing to fitness enthusiasts and professionals.
  • Pharmaceutical Development: Butyryl-L-carnitine chloride is being investigated for its potential as a drug candidate in various therapeutic areas, offering a promising avenue for new medication formulations.
